Login
Start Free Trial Are you a business?? Click Here

EKM Reviews

4.3 Rating 46 Reviews
83 %
of reviewers recommend EKM
4.3
Based on 46 reviews
Customer Service
Communication Channels
Telephone, Email, Live Chat
Queries Resolved In
Under An Hour
Read EKM Reviews

About EKM:

Sell more with an online shop that never stops evolving.

With EKM’s unique Evolution Mode your online shop will continually evolve and be optimised free, forever. You’ll have everything you need to create your own online success.

Visit Website

Phone:

0333 004 03333

Email:

sales@ekm.com

Location:

EKM,
107 Cheapside,
London
London Borough of Southwark
EC2V 6DN

Write Your review

Anonymous
Anonymous  // 01/01/2019

- No results match this filter query -

Reset Filters
EKM is rated 4.3 based on 46 reviews